Abstract

A photographic element comprising a support having provided thereon a light-sensitive layer and a transparent magnetic recording layer, the magnetic recording layer comprising a transparent polymeric binder, ferro-magnetic particles and tin oxide particles, the magnetic particles having a surface area greater than 30 m.sup.2 /gm and a coverage of from about 1.times.10.sup.-11 mg/.mu.m.sup.3 to about 1.times.10.sup.-10 mg/.mu.m.sup.3, the tin oxide particles having a median diameter of less than 0.15 .mu.m and being present in the transparent magnetic layer in an amount of from 300 to 1200 percent by weight based on the weight of the binder.
